About the role
The Academic Office provides support to academic course teams. We are looking for a motivated and enthusiastic administrative officer to provide maternity cover for this role.
The post-holder should have the ability to deliver effective administrative and operational support and will have excellent verbal and written communication skills. Under the direction of the Quality Assurance and Enhancement Manager the postholder will refer to University policy in providing guidance and advice to students and supporting academic colleagues in the application of correct procedures.
The successful candidate will be an experienced administrator who has excellent attention to detail, a positive approach to customer service and is proactive in supporting colleagues to achieve team deliverables.
In this post you will produce accurate and reliable written information, be confident using databases and have excellent IT skills. A calm approach to problem solving whilst working quickly and effectively is fundamental to the success of the role as is the ability to respond to requests which require investigation with another member of the team or colleagues from across the AUB. You will need the ability to work to deadlines and prioritise a range of administrative tasks through careful planning.
Applicants should have a Level 3 qualification and/or equivalent experience as a minimum requirement.
Whilst there is some flexibility over the working pattern, we are looking for someone to work across Monday to Friday.
